Output 93eac3a7f5c8ea0d22e00a9bbbcde700fc062f554f8e2d016d417469f4b4b83e:0

value
104950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 244995e43b165dd3b863f1b32393985efd27dfce OP_EQUAL
address
34ztQG5Wu3zsWVVyaek9i6XjRmZJ5rabfC
transaction
93eac3a7f5c8ea0d22e00a9bbbcde700fc062f554f8e2d016d417469f4b4b83e
confirmations
180146
spent
true